Output 66113a7184c7f10eedc73aa331678189ae29323cbe845a7085c36f238572f595:1

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9b84b77dd009aa4eb1b53bfdb50fa2014670f0f OP_EQUAL
address
3L5cX8RCjn46wa3CakFCtVP24Pp76SntZo
transaction
66113a7184c7f10eedc73aa331678189ae29323cbe845a7085c36f238572f595
spent
true